About Ricardo Boneo

  • Ricardo Manuel Boneo (born 17 December 1930, in Lincoln, Buenos Aires Province) is a rower and a sailor from Argentina.
  • Boneo represented his country for the first time as a rower at the 1948 Summer Olympics in London.
  • Boneo rowed in the Men's Coxed Four with team mates Carlos Semino, Carlos Crosta, Adolfo Yedro and Ítalo Sartori.
  • The team made it to round one of the repĂȘchage.
  • Then Boneo made the move to sailing and represented his country again at the 1960 Summer Olympics in Naples.
  • Boneo took 19th place in the Finn.
  • Four years later at the 1964 Summer Olympics in Enoshima, Japan.
  • Boneo took 26th place in the Finn.
  • Boneo his last Olympic appearance was at the 1972 Summer Olympics in Kiel, Gernamny.
  • Boneo took 22nd place in the Soling with HĂ©ctor Campos and Pedro Ferrero as fellow crew members.
